3. Install a Statement Front Door
The front door is the focal point of your porch and should make a statement. A bold-colored door can instantly add personality to your entryway. Whether you opt for a bright, cheerful yellow, a classic navy blue, or a sophisticated charcoal gray, your front door sets the tone for the rest of the porch. Don’t be afraid to experiment with door hardware too. Consider swapping out basic doorknobs for something more unique, such as brass or vintage-inspired designs.

6. Add a Welcome Mat 
A welcome mat is a must-have for any front porch. It’s an easy way to add a personal touch to your entryway while also serving a practical purpose. Whether you opt for a simple design or a funny, personalized mat, this small addition can instantly make your front porch feel more inviting. Choose a mat that’s easy to clean and can handle the elements. A coir or rubber mat is perfect for outdoor use and offers both functionality and style.
7. Use Outdoor Rugs to Define Spaces
Outdoor rugs can help define different areas on your porch. They add warmth, color, and texture while also making your porch feel more cohesive and inviting. Whether you’re using it to define a seating area or to add a pop of color to the entryway, an outdoor rug is an easy way to enhance your front porch. Look for rugs made from durable materials like polypropylene that are weather-resistant and easy to clean.

16. Add a Porch Rail with Style
If your porch has railings, make them a stylish feature by upgrading them with unique designs. If it’s a classic picket fence style, a modern glass railing, or a metal rail with intricate patterns, changing up your porch railing can add instant curb appeal. Use colors that complement your home’s exterior. A white railing works for traditional homes, while black or metallic rails can add a more modern or industrial touch.
